old-time词源中文解释

"有悠久历史的; 具有旧时代特征的",1824年,来自 old + time(n.)。相关词汇: Old-timey(1850)。Old times "旧时代" 来自14世纪晚期。口语中的 old-timer "长期占据某个地方或状态的人; 保留旧时代观念和习俗的人",始于1860年。
